What does yellow light mean on BMW?
The yellow oil warning light comes on when either the oil temperature gets too high, or the oil level or pressure is too low. If the oil is not lubricating the engine effectively, it could lead to expensive or even irreparable engine damage, so it’s important to act quickly.
What do symbols mean on a BMW dashboard?
Red โ Communicates a warning that requires immediate attention. Orange and Yellow โ Designates a warning that is not critical but requires attention as soon as possible. Blue and Green โ Indicates the BMW features or technology that is currently active.

How do you reset the service light on a BMW?
- Turn on the vehicle’s electrical systems but do not start the engine.
- Press and hold the small odometer button near the bottom left corner of the instrument panel until the service message appears.
- Release the button, and press and hold it again until the message says “Reset?”.

What would cause my service engine soon light to come on?
There are various reasons why your “check engine” or “service engine soon” light will flash or light up. These include issues and repairs needed with the oxygen sensor, mass airflow sensor, catalytic converter, vacuum leak, or issues with spark plugs, ignition coils, or faulty gas caps.
Can I drive with service engine soon light on?
That having been said, you can probably drive safely with the service engine soon light on, as long as it is on solid and not flashing. If the service engine light is flashing, you should pull over immediately and call for roadside service and have the vehicle towed to the mechanic.
What’s the difference between service engine soon and check engine light?
The simplest way to describe the difference is that the Service Engine light informs us of upcoming expected maintenance. On the other hand, the Check Engine light informs you of an unexpected problem occurring in your engine or exhaust system.
